15 September 2015

INDCs of Jordan and Ivory Coast Call for Strong Transport Sector Mitigation Actions

In preparation of COP 21, countries have agreed to publicly outline their post-2020 climate action plans, known as their Intended Nationally Determined Contributions (INDCs). Jordan and the Ivory Coast have recently submitted their INDCs and transport relative mitigations are quite substantive.

Grütter Consulting

Grütter consulting was founded 1996 and has dedicated itself primarily to relating carbon finance with transport. Its founder Jürg M. Grütter works in this area since 1992 and had formerly directed greenhouse gas abatement projects in the transport, industrial and energy sector on behalf of Swiss government. Grütter consulting is a private stock company with headquarters in Switzerland and branch or partner offices in China, India, Korea, Lao PDR, Vietnam, Colombia, Mexico and Peru.
